Deep Dive
1. Purpose & Value Proposition
Cronos is engineered to bridge traditional and decentralized finance. Its primary value proposition is serving as a scalable, compliant infrastructure for tokenizing real-world assets (RWAs) like equities and commodities. Built by Crypto.com, it leverages the exchange's vast user base to drive adoption, aiming to make blockchain-based finance accessible to both institutions and retail users.
2. Technology & Architecture
The network is a hybrid, dual-chain system. The Cronos EVM chain is Ethereum-compatible, allowing developers to easily port applications from Ethereum. It's built on the Cosmos SDK and integrated with the Inter-Blockchain Communication (IBC) protocol, enabling seamless cross-chain communication. This architecture supports high throughput (up to 60,000 TPS), sub-second block times, and minimal transaction fees.
3. Tokenomics & Ecosystem Utility
The CRO token is the lifeblood of the ecosystem with multiple core utilities. It serves as the gas token for transactions across Cronos chains. Users can stake CRO to secure the network and earn rewards. It also functions in governance voting and provides utility for payments, trading, and earning rewards within Crypto.com's suite of products, including its Visa card program.
